Exam Details

  • Exam Code
    :1Z0-888
  • Exam Name
    :MySQL 5.7 Database Administrator
  • Certification
    :Oracle Certifications
  • Vendor
    :Oracle
  • Total Questions
    :155 Q&As
  • Last Updated
    :Mar 28, 2025

Oracle Oracle Certifications 1Z0-888 Questions & Answers

  • Question 111:

    The /myfolder/my.cnf file has option set:

    [mysqld]

    skip-log-bin

    /myfolder2/my.cnf has this option set:

    [mysqld]

    log-bin = /valid/path/to/mysqlbinlog

    All mentioned paths are accessible to the account that you are currently using. Assume that any other

    options mentioned in either file are valid and legal option definitions.

    You start an instance by using this command line:

    mysqld --defaults-file=/myfolder/my.cnf --defaults-extra-file=/myfolder2/my.cnf

    What is the outcome?

    A. MySQL starts and Binary Logging is enabled.

    B. MySQL fails to start due to the conflicting options in the configuration files.

    C. MySQL fails to start due to conflicting options on the command line.

    D. MySQL starts but Binary Logging is disabled.

  • Question 112:

    You back up by using mysqldump.

    Which configuration is required on the MySQL Server to allow point-in-time recovery?

    A. binlog_format=STATEMENT

    B. log-bin

    C. apply-log

    D. bonlog_format=ROW

    E. gtid_enable

  • Question 113:

    After analysis on the slow query log on a high-end OLTP service, the table identified in the slow queries is: What are the two most likely reasons for the slowness given this output? (Choose two.)

    A. Date should be a TIMESTAMP field for better performance.

    B. The User field is too long for most names.

    C. The engine type is not appropriate to the application use.

    D. Using default values for DATETIME causes table scans.

    E. No indexes are defined.

  • Question 114:

    A crucial database, `db_prod', just disappeared from your production MySQL instance.

    In reviewing the available MySQL logs (General, Audit, or Slow) and your own application-level logs, you

    identified this command from a customer facing application:

    SELECT id FROM users WHERE login='payback!';DROP DATABASE db_prod;'

    Which three methods could have been used to prevent this SQL injection attack from happening? (Choose

    three.)

    A. writing your client code to properly escape all user input

    B. giving limited privileges to accounts used by application servers to interact with their backing databases

    C. using SSL/TLS on your outward facing web servers (https://) to encrypt all user sessions

    D. using a hashing or encryption method to secure all user passwords in your MySQL tables

    E. removing any remaining anonymous accounts from your MySQL instance

    F. validating all user input before sending it to the database server

    G. changing all passwords for the MySQL account `root'@'%' immediately after losing an employee who knew the current password

  • Question 115:

    Which three statements correctly describe MySQL InnoDB Cluster? (Choose three.)

    A. The cluster can be operated in multimaster mode with conflict detection for DML statements.

    B. All MySQL client programs and connectors can be used for executing queries.

    C. It provides fully synchronous replication between the nodes.

    D. There is support for automatic failover when one node fails.

    E. The data is automatically shared between the nodes.

    F. Each query will be executed in parallel across the nodes.

  • Question 116:

    Force Majeure is a catastrophic failure on a major level of the database operation. Regular backups are key to helping avoid data loss in such situations.

    Which two other steps can help avoid data loss in a major catastrophe? (Choose two.)

    A. Implement a failover strategy to another geographic location.

    B. Create a master-master pair for each service.

    C. Have a second data centre in a different region or country.

    D. Keep software updated to the latest version.

    E. Use RAID 10 storage for data.

    F. Use on-site network-attached storage to separate service from data.

  • Question 117:

    Consider these global status variables: Which two conclusions can be made from the output? (Choose two.)

    A. There are 140 Performance Schema threads at the time of the output.

    B. There are 510 connections to MySQL at the time of the output.

    C. The thread cache has been configured with thread_cache_size set to at least 6.

    D. There are more connections being idle than executing queries.

    E. All max_connections were in use at 2018-03-22 14:54:06

  • Question 118:

    You inherited a busy InnoDB OLTP Instance with 100 schemas and 100 active users per schema.

    Total dataset size is 200G with an average schema size of 2G.

    The data is transient and is not backed up and can be repopulated easily.

    Performance and responsiveness of the DB is paramount.

    The query pattern for the DB instance is split 90/10 read/write.

    DB host is dedicated server with 256G RAM and 64 cores.

    One of your colleagues made some recent changes to the system and users are now complaining of performance impacts.

    Which four configuration file edits might your colleague have performed to cause the negative DB performance? (Choose four.)

    A. table_open_cache = 64

    B. innodb_buffer_pool_instances=64 innodb_buffer_pool_size=200G

    C. log_bin=mysql –bin Innodb_flush_log_at_trx_commit=1

    D. sync_binlog=10

    E. innodb_flush_method=O_DIRECT

    F. max_heap_table_size = 2G tmp_table_size=2G

    G. query_cache_size = 2G query_cache_enabled=1

    H. innodb_flush_log_at_trx_commit=0

  • Question 119:

    You are setting up a new installation of MySQL Server 5.7 (a GA release.) You have used a ZIP or TAR package to ensure that the mysqld binary, along with its support files, such as plug-ins and error messages, now exist on the host. Assume that the default datadir exists on the host. You installed the binary in the default location (the default --basedir value) for your operating system.

    Which step should you perform before defining your own databases and database tables?

    A. Execute a command with a minimal form of: mysql --initialize

    B. Register mysqld as a service that will start automatically on this host machine.

    C. Create a configuration file containing default-storage-engine=InnoDB.

    D. Set an exception in the host machine's firewall to allow external users to talk to mysqld.

    E. Create additional login accounts (so that everyone does not need to log in as root) and assign them appropriate privileges.

  • Question 120:

    Consider that local disk files are accessible via MySQL with commands such as: mysql> LOAD DATA LOCAL INFILE `/etc/passwd' INTO TABLE mypasswords; What change could be made to stop any breach via this insecurity?

    A. executing REVOKE LOAD FROM *.*

    B. setting the --local-service=0 option when starting mysqld

    C. executing REVOKE FILE FROM *_*

    D. executing REVOKE FILE ON *_* FROM ` `@'%'

    E. setting the --local-infile=0 option when starting mysqld

    F. setting the --open-files-limit=0 option when starting mysqld

Tips on How to Prepare for the Exams

Nowadays, the certification exams become more and more important and required by more and more enterprises when applying for a job. But how to prepare for the exam effectively? How to prepare for the exam in a short time with less efforts? How to get a ideal result and how to find the most reliable resources? Here on Vcedump.com, you will find all the answers. Vcedump.com provide not only Oracle exam questions, answers and explanations but also complete assistance on your exam preparation and certification application. If you are confused on your 1Z0-888 exam preparations and Oracle certification application, do not hesitate to visit our Vcedump.com to find your solutions here.